Surface Acoustic Wave (SAW) technology has gained significant traction in various industries due to its high performance, low cost, and ease of integration. The global SAW market is segmented by type, device, and application to cater to the specific needs of different sectors. In terms of type, the market is further classified into Rayleigh Wave, Love Wave, and Lamb Wave. Rayleigh Wave technology is extensively used in telecommunications, while Love Wave and Lamb Wave find applications in environmental monitoring and industrial sectors. The device segment includes resonators, delay lines, filters, and voltage-controlled oscillators (VCOs), each serving distinct purposes in enhancing signal processing capabilities. Moreover, the application segment encompasses telecommunications, environmental monitoring, healthcare, and industrial applications, highlighting the versatility and wide-ranging utility of SAW technology across multiple sectors.

Surface Acoustic Wave (SAW) technology continues to witness robust growth globally, driven by its diverse applications and benefits across various industries. As market players focus on innovation and collaboration to stay competitive, new trends are emerging in the SAW market that are shaping its trajectory. One notable trend is the increasing demand for SAW devices in the healthcare sector, particularly in medical imaging and diagnostics applications. The high sensitivity and precision offered by SAW technology make it ideal for use in healthcare devices, contributing to improved patient outcomes and diagnostic accuracy.

Another trend that is gaining momentum in the SAW market is the integration of artificial intelligence (AI) and machine learning algorithms with SAW devices. This integration allows for real-time data analysis and enhanced performance optimization, leading to more efficient and reliable signal processing capabilities. Market players are investing in R&D activities to leverage AI advancements and incorporate them into SAW devices, thereby opening up new opportunities for growth and innovation in the market.

Moreover, the increasing emphasis on sustainable practices and environmental conservation is driving the adoption of SAW technology in environmental monitoring applications. SAW devices offer high sensitivity and accuracy in detecting environmental pollutants and monitoring air and water quality, making them essential tools for environmental sustainability efforts. As governments worldwide implement stringent regulations to curb pollution levels, the demand for advanced SAW devices in environmental monitoring is expected to witness steady growth in the coming years.

Furthermore, the telecommunications sector remains a key end-user of SAW technology, especially in the deployment of wireless communication systems and networks. The ability of SAW devices to filter and process signals efficiently makes them indispensable in ensuring reliable and high-performance telecommunications services. With the increasing demand for faster data transmission and seamless connectivity, the telecommunications industry is poised to drive substantial growth in the SAW market as operators upgrade their infrastructure to meet evolving customer needs.
